🔑 Car Key & Fob FAQ

Common questions about key programming, fob issues, and replacement options

Key Programming
Some vehicles allow DIY key programming using specific sequences (like turning ignition on/off with original keys). However, most modern cars require specialized equipment only locksmiths or dealers have. Check your owner's manual for your specific model.
Key Tip: Newer cars often require dealer programming for first key replacement
Key Fob Issues
Many cars have a resync procedure: 1) Press lock/unlock buttons while near the car 2) Insert key and turn ignition on/off in a specific pattern 3) Use a sequence of button presses. Check your manual for exact steps - procedures vary widely by manufacturer.
Key Programming
Most transponder keys and smart keys can be reprogrammed if they haven't been damaged. Basic mechanical-only keys (no chip) can't be reprogrammed - they must be physically cut to match your locks.
Security Systems
Not recommended. Bypassing requires specialized knowledge and may violate anti-theft laws. Proper solutions: 1) Get correctly programmed keys 2) Replace faulty immobilizer components 3) Have dealer reset the system if keys are lost.
Key Fob Issues
Sometimes. Broken buttons can often be fixed by cleaning or replacing the button pad. Cracked cases can be glued. However, water damage or circuit board issues usually require complete fob replacement. Reprogramming is still needed for replacement fobs.
